diff options
Diffstat (limited to 'src/util/test_strings.c')
-rw-r--r-- | src/util/test_strings.c | 14 |
1 files changed, 9 insertions, 5 deletions
diff --git a/src/util/test_strings.c b/src/util/test_strings.c index 753ec6908..d986486d0 100644 --- a/src/util/test_strings.c +++ b/src/util/test_strings.c | |||
@@ -41,7 +41,8 @@ | |||
41 | 41 | ||
42 | #define URLENCODE_TEST_VECTOR_PLAIN "Asbjlaw=ljsdlasjd?人aslkdsa" | 42 | #define URLENCODE_TEST_VECTOR_PLAIN "Asbjlaw=ljsdlasjd?人aslkdsa" |
43 | 43 | ||
44 | #define URLENCODE_TEST_VECTOR_ENCODED "Asbjlaw\%3Dljsdlasjd\%3F\%E4\%BA\%BAaslkdsa" | 44 | #define URLENCODE_TEST_VECTOR_ENCODED \ |
45 | "Asbjlaw\%3Dljsdlasjd\%3F\%E4\%BA\%BAaslkdsa" | ||
45 | 46 | ||
46 | int | 47 | int |
47 | main (int argc, char *argv[]) | 48 | main (int argc, char *argv[]) |
@@ -142,13 +143,16 @@ main (int argc, char *argv[]) | |||
142 | GNUNET_assert (rt.rel_value_us == rtx.rel_value_us); | 143 | GNUNET_assert (rt.rel_value_us == rtx.rel_value_us); |
143 | 144 | ||
144 | GNUNET_assert (0 != GNUNET_STRINGS_urlencode (URLENCODE_TEST_VECTOR_PLAIN, | 145 | GNUNET_assert (0 != GNUNET_STRINGS_urlencode (URLENCODE_TEST_VECTOR_PLAIN, |
145 | strlen (URLENCODE_TEST_VECTOR_PLAIN), | 146 | strlen ( |
147 | URLENCODE_TEST_VECTOR_PLAIN), | ||
146 | &b)); | 148 | &b)); |
147 | WANT (URLENCODE_TEST_VECTOR_ENCODED, b); | 149 | WANT (URLENCODE_TEST_VECTOR_ENCODED, b); |
148 | GNUNET_free (b); | 150 | GNUNET_free (b); |
149 | GNUNET_assert (0 != GNUNET_STRINGS_urldecode (URLENCODE_TEST_VECTOR_ENCODED, | 151 | GNUNET_assert (0 != |
150 | strlen (URLENCODE_TEST_VECTOR_ENCODED), | 152 | GNUNET_STRINGS_urldecode (URLENCODE_TEST_VECTOR_ENCODED, |
151 | &b)); | 153 | strlen ( |
154 | URLENCODE_TEST_VECTOR_ENCODED), | ||
155 | &b)); | ||
152 | WANT (URLENCODE_TEST_VECTOR_PLAIN, b); | 156 | WANT (URLENCODE_TEST_VECTOR_PLAIN, b); |
153 | GNUNET_free (b); | 157 | GNUNET_free (b); |
154 | return 0; | 158 | return 0; |